How do you blend colors to make a sunset?

Start with the yellows and oranges, then add the darker colors in later. If there are going to be any areas of blue, don’t paint yellow or orange there—if you do, you’ll end up with a green mix when you add the blue.

Can water be mixed with acrylic paint?

There are two choices for thinning acrylic paint: water or acrylic medium. Adding up to 30 percent water to acrylic paint thins it but still allows it to coat a surface. Adding 60 percent or more water creates a watery paint application called a wash.

How do you paint a sunset mural?

An uneven, pock-marked wall makes a poor canvas for a wall mural, so fill cracks and holes with joint compound, sand off flaking paint and cover the entire surface with a coat of primer. Allow your work to dry before proceeding. Choose a background color. For a sunset, choose a yellow or orange background color.
